【知识点】
算法竞赛中,所设计的算法都有时空限制。
为了做到心中有数,必须预判所设计的算法在给定数据规模的前提下,是否符合要求。
为了达到此目的,必须熟悉算法时间复杂度与问题规模之间的关系。
常见的对应关系如下图所示。即若设计出了某种时间复杂度的算法,那么它只适用于给定规模的问题,否则就会超时。

【参考文献】
https://www.acwing.com/blog/content/32/

算法时间复杂度与问题规模之间的关系相关推荐

  1. 时间复杂度解析 根据算法换算时间复杂度 常见时间复杂度及其之间的关系

    一.引入 先看一道题,如果 a+b+c=1000,且 a2+b2=c^2(a,b,c 为自然数),如何求出所有a.b.c可能的组合? 二.两种解答方式 算法是独立存在的一种解决问题的方法和思想. 第一 ...

  2. 数据结构与算法--9.常见时间复杂度及其之间的关系

    文章目录 1.常见时间复杂度 2.常见时间复杂度之间的关系 1.常见时间复杂度 2.常见时间复杂度之间的关系

  3. Sinkhorn算法,正矩阵与双随机矩阵之间的关系

    Sinkhorn算法 Sinkhorn 算法描述了任意一个正矩阵(元素均为正)与双随机矩阵之间的关系. 简略描述 Relations between arbitrary positive matric ...

  4. 数据结构与算法之间的关系

    今天打算学一下数据结构,于是在网上搜索相关的教程,发现很多教程的名字在数据结构后面加上了算法两个字,然后我在想,(数据结构 == 算法)?.如果不等于,那么为什么那么多的人总喜欢将数据结构和算法拿到一 ...

  5. 回归算法实例一:家庭用电预测——时间与功率、功率与电流、时间与电压之间的关系

    安装numpy:pip install --index https://pypi.mirrors.ustc.edu.cn/simple/ numpy 安装scipy:pip install --ind ...

  6. 01_家庭用电预测:线性回归算法(时间与功率功率与电流之间的关系)

    # 引入所需要的全部包 from sklearn.model_selection import train_test_split from sklearn.linear_model import Li ...

  7. python数据结构和算法 时间复杂度分析 乱序单词检测 线性数据结构 栈stack 字符匹配 表达式求值 queue队列 链表 递归 动态规划 排序和搜索 树 图

    python数据结构和算法 参考 本文github 计算机科学是解决问题的研究.计算机科学使用抽象作为表示过程和数据的工具.抽象的数据类型允许程序员通过隐藏数据的细节来管理问题领域的复杂性.Pytho ...

  8. Java数据结构(1.1):数据结构入门+线性表、算法时间复杂度与空间复杂度、线性表、顺序表、单双链表实现、Java线性表、栈、队列、Java栈与队列。

    数据结构与算法入门 问题1:为什么要学习数据结构          如果说学习语文的最终目的是写小说的话,那么能不能在识字.组词.造句后就直接写小说了,肯定是不行的, 中间还有一个必经的阶段:就是写作 ...

  9. Java算法时间复杂度的表示:o(1)、o(n)、 o(logn)、o(nlogn)

    在描述算法复杂度时,经常用到O(1).O(n).O(logn).O(nlogn)来表示对应算法的时间复杂度, 这里进行归纳一下它们代表的含义: O后面的括号中有一个函数,指明某个算法的耗时/耗空间与数 ...

最新文章

  1. 十分钟了解分布式计算:GraphLab
  2. C/Cpp / STL / 类型萃取
  3. 上传漏洞学习——upload-labs 闯关(二)
  4. python 分词 识别_python分词如何实现新词识别
  5. delphi trichviewedit 设置一行的段落_HTML中的文本与段落(3)
  6. 不吹不黑 | 聊聊为什么要用99%精度的数据回测
  7. Java线程池线程突然没了_70%人答不全!线程池中的一个线程异常了会被怎么处理?...
  8. Facebook提出Pica模型,为Quest 2带来实时逼真虚拟化身渲染
  9. java多线程同步synchronized,浅析Java多线程同步synchronized,javasynchronized
  10. Captura录屏软件使用说明
  11. firefox浏览器书签意外丢失恢复经验
  12. Android常用颜色对照表
  13. 【ROS进阶】常用函数——ros::ok(),ros::Rate,ros::spin()和ros::spinOnce()
  14. 网页回拨-Web CallBack
  15. 惯性导航的定位原理是什么?
  16. 什么,你还在用拼音命名法?
  17. cmd命令行 【超快】定位到指定路径
  18. 用计算机制作标准曲线的方法,怎么用分光光度计制作标准曲线_制作标准曲线有什么意义...
  19. 爱发php企业发卡网源码_PHP最新企业级自动发卡平台网站源码完整商业版_源码下载...
  20. 正大期货预留3.8:国际期货主力品种分类

热门文章

  1. 开一家美发店有哪些需求?
  2. 将mnist数据集转换为对应的数字图片
  3. 蓝桥杯 java 字符串匹配
  4. python特效集合_python 集合操作方法详解
  5. python中文编程教学_Python入门教程完整版400集(懂中文就能学会)快来带走
  6. 内存被填充为0xcc
  7. 大数据-数据处理分类篇
  8. PowerShell DER(CER) 证书转安卓用 PEM 证书
  9. mysql 两个select结果_MySQL UNION连接两个以上的SELECT语句的结果组合到一个结果集合...
  10. 【Java学习之代码学习】 Prog06_九九乘法口诀问题